Could it be their "Availability" settings for their account -- configurable in 
iCal's Accounts > Account Information pane -- are set to hours that are too 
restrictive?

>>> a co-worker is having an issue where anyone who tries to send an invite
>>> sees the calendar as constantly busy. We have a Mac OS X server ( version
>>> 10.7.4 ) and no error to see in the logfiles. This problem exists since
>>> she came back from vacation. What could be the cause of this? Any
>>> suggestions would be appreciated :)
>> 
>> Check to see whether that person has all-day events on their calendar for 
>> the period they are busy, and see if those are marked to show them as busy.
